‘Low-hire, low-fire’: The U.S. job market is stagnant right now, economists say


Key Points
  • The U.S. job market is seeing a low rate of layoffs but also a slow pace of hiring among employers.
  • That comes amid signs of labor market strength overall: Unemployment is historically low, for example.
  • This means while employers are holding on to workers, job seekers are having a tough time.
